Mt Cook vs Mokp’o Climate & Distance Between

North Korea flag
  • The distance between Mt Cook, New Zealand and Mokp’o, North Korea is approximately 9,789 km or 6,083 mi.
  • To reach Mt Cook in this distance one would set out from Mokp’o bearing 150°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Mt Cook bearing 145.4° or SE .
  • Mt Cook has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Mokp’o has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• The average temperature is 4.9 °C (8.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 12.4 °C (22.3°F) less in Mt Cook.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 3081.9 mm (121.3 in) more which is equivalent to 3081.9 l/m² (75.64 US gal/ft²) or 30,819,000 l/ha (3,294,756 US gal/ac) more. About 3 7/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.6° lower in Mt Cook than in Mokp’o.
